Medical linear actuators are electromechanical devices that convert rotational motion into linear motion. This functionality is particularly beneficial in healthcare settings, where precision and reliability are paramount. They are commonly used in various applications, including hospital beds, examination tables, and mobility aids. By integrating medical linear actuators into such equipment, healthcare facilities can enhance their service delivery and create a more comfortable environment for patients.

The applications of medical linear actuators extend beyond hospital beds and examination tables. They are also found in rehabilitation devices, prosthetics, and surgical equipment, playing a critical role in enhancing the quality of care. For example, a patient undergoing physical therapy might benefit from a rehabilitation machine that uses a linear actuator to adjust resistance levels smoothly, tailored to their specific recovery needs. This adaptability promotes better patient engagement and progresses therapy more effectively.
